From Tarsus to the edges of the early church, a pivotal portrait of Paul emerges—one that reshaped the Christian world. This volume traces how the Apostle’s work, thinking, and conflicts helped form the spread of Christianity beyond Jerusalem. It offers a grounded look at the social and cultural forces that shaped his mission, the communities he helped build, and the debates that tested the earliest followers of Jesus.
The narrative weaves together Paul’s background in a bustling Cilician city, his method of forming churches, and the tensions between Jewish and Gentile believers. It also surveys the growth of Christian communities in Syria, Cilicia, Cyprus, and Asia, and how these settings influenced his preaching and outreach. The text weighs competing sources and historical context to illuminate the man behind the letters and the moves that defined the early church.

The author traces Paul's upbringing in the Roman province of Cilicia and his education in Jewish law and tradition. The book examines the intellectual and religious influences that shaped Paul's thought and beliefs, including his exposure to Stoic philosophy and the writings of Philo of Alexandria. The author argues that Paul's experiences in Tarsus, a major center of Hellenistic culture, played a significant role in his development as a Christian leader. The book also explores Paul's relationship with the early Christian community in Jerusalem and his missionary journeys throughout the Roman Empire. Through a close examination of Paul's writings, the author sheds light on the development of Pauline theology, including Paul's views on salvation, the role of the law, and the nature of the Christian church.
